In 1904, Mary McLeod Bethune founded a school for girls in Daytona Beach, Florida that school is now Bethune-Cookman College.
maria [59]

Answer:     It Started with a School: Mary McLeod Bethune and Her Enduring Legacy. Mary McLeod Bethune (1875-1955). Mary McLeod Bethune's dream of establishing a school of her own finally became real when she opened the doors of Daytona Educational and Industrial Training School for Girls in 1904 with five students.Aug 23, 2017

Founded: McLeod Hospital, National Council of ...

Place of burial: Bethune-Cookman University
